Job description: We are looking for an experienced backend developer to join our team. As a backend developer, you will leverage your skills and knowledge in distributed systems to drive pioneering technologies using Golang. You will work closely with other team members to ensure seamless integration between the backend and frontend of the application. If you are looking to collaborate with a globally talented team of engineers and participate in a revolutionary project, we look forward to your joining! Main responsibilities: Design and implement scalable, efficient, and maintainable applications within the Puffer ecosystem. Work closely with front-end developers to ensure seamless integration between the backend and frontend components of the application. Write clean, efficient, and maintainable code that follows best practices and standards. Actively participate in design and code reviews, stand up meetings, and agile development processes. Maintain an understanding of emerging technologies, concepts, tools, and frameworks.